PPX2026XAH685X0013 - CITY OF TOLLESON - WASTEWATER TREATMENT PLANT
According to U.S. Department of Labor enforcement records, PPX2026XAH685X0013 - CITY OF TOLLESON - WASTEWATER TREATMENT PLANT — a administration of air and water resource and solid waste management programs facility located at 9501 WEST PIMA STREET, TOLLESON, AZ 85353 — was the subject of a formal OSHA inspection that resulted in 8 citation(s) and cumulative proposed penalties of $41,612.00. The inspection case was opened on 2025-10-15.

Citation Analysis: The inspection produced 8 citations spanning 6 distinct OSHA regulatory standards. The citation breakdown includes: 2 other-than-serious — The violation has a direct relationship to job safety and health but is unlikely to cause death or serious physical harm. 6 serious — A workplace hazard that could cause death or serious physical harm exists, and the employer knew or should have known about the condition.
Enforcement Timeline: Citations were issued beginning February 12, 2026 with the latest abatement deadline set for February 12, 2026. Of the 8 total citations, 0 (0%) have been marked as abated in DOL records, which may indicate ongoing compliance gaps requiring further regulatory attention.
Penalty Assessment: The cumulative penalty of $41,612.00 reflects OSHA's gravity-based penalty calculation methodology, which considers the severity of potential injury, the probability of occurrence, the employer's size, good faith, and violation history.
